Hello Paolo,

Most of them were open source initially (Open Font License).
There are repositories with the OFL-licensed versions here:
https://github.com/OpenLilyPondFonts

Recently Daniel Benjamin Miller shared (on lilypond-user mailing list) his
work for a better support for Bravura (also OFL) in LilyPond:
https://github.com/dbenjaminmiller/bmusicfonts

In the past talented developers (sorry, I do not remember who exactly but
thanks!) implemented a simple way to replace the music font, see NR 3.4.4
Replacing the notation font
http://lilypond.org/doc/v2.21/Documentation/notation/replacing-the-notation-font.html

And presently Owen Lamb is implementing (GSoC 2020) SMuFL support in
Lilypond.

I mean, it can always be improved but I am grateful for the work people
have done so far.
